People have created shrines for thousands of years to celebrate and honour connection to spirit, nature, significant people and important life events; in short, anything which holds meaning and deserves remembrance, such as:
Worship and Prayer
Love and Gratitude
Mindfulness and Meditation
Healing and Wellbeing
Birth
Death
Relationships
Creative Visualisations
